Superman



SUPERMAN

WHEN I WAS JUST A YOUNG BOY
MY DAD WAS SUPERMAN

HE WAS MY HERO,
BIGGER THAN LIFE
AND I'M HIS BIGGEST FAN

HE HAD NO FLAWS
HE WAS PERFECT
SAMSON WAS NOT AS STRONG

THE WORDS HE’D SPEAK WERE ALWAYS TRUE
HE COULD NEVER BE WRONG

I FELT I WAS SO LUCKY
AND BLESSED WITH WHAT I HAD

OF ALL THE KIDS IN THE WHOLE WORLD
SUPERMAN WAS MY DAD

AND THEN AS I GREW OLDER
HEROS WOULD COME AND GO

AS ALL OF THEIR FLAWS AND WEAKNESSES
SLOWLY BEGAN TO SHOW

YET EVEN THOUGH MY DAD IS GONE
I'M STILL HIS BIGGEST FAN

HE’S STILL A HERO, BIGGER THAN LIFE

HE IS STILL SUPERMAN

About this poem

I wrote this poem about my father after he passed away back in 2010. It's about a boy, who like most boys see their father as Super Hero's when they are young. Yet, as they grow older, they come to realize that their fathers are human beings, with human flaws and weaknesses like everyone else.
